Lower Blue John Canyon
Last day of our trip to the Roost and my dad and I decided to go through Blue John Canyon. We started by being dropped off near the west fork camp around 7:30 a.m. and quickly headed out. We down climbed the two minor drops in the west fork and continued down canyon without too much sightseeing around the slot. After a bit of walking through the sandy wash we finally came to the S log around 9:00 a.m., geared up, dropped in, and began the down climbs. We went by Ralston's boulder and continued into the dark slot with our head lamps. It was wet and cold but boy was it fun! Plus no pool was more than thigh deep. We emerged into the light around 9:30 a.m. and by 10:00 we were down with the rap and hiking toward Horseshoe Canyon. It was a long and hot walk greeted by some burros at the confluence where Blue John met with Horseshoe. At the Great Gallery we met up with my sister and mom and hiked the remainder of the trail back to the camp and arrived around 3:00 p.m. And that was it! Great canyon with a tiresome but incredible hike out through some amazing art work.
Some pics of Lower Blue John Canyon. It was daaarrrkkkk.
At the last 60 or so foot rappel you have 3 options. There is a single bolt to rappel off of on the right wall (although it didn't look very strong), you can rappel off of 3 bolts with webbing attached to them directly in the middle of the huge ledge, or you can rappel off of some bolts with new webbing on the left wall (These are the ones we rappelled off of). The rappel is mostly free hanging and really fun. At the bottom enjoy the views and get ready for a long hike.
The hike out is actually very nice, as long as its not crazy hot that is. The canyon has a very tranquil feel to it as well.
